Education institutions handle a financial mix that is deceptively complex. Tuition and fees move on schedules that rarely match cash collections. Financial aid can look like income unless it is correctly treated as discounts and allowances. Student receivables can grow without anyone noticing the true aging risk. Grants and contracts bring compliance conditions that shape recognition and reporting. Meanwhile, endowments carry restrictions, spending rules, and investment volatility that can distort results if valuation and classification are inconsistent.
